JAMS Canada’s main focus is helping musical artists strengthen the business side of their music career.
We offer an introductory free one-hour phone consultation to identify the artist’s priorities. We can help optimize social media & online brand presence plus empower artists to step into their musicpreneur role in order to realize a sustainable career.

JAMS Canada is Jeanette Arsenault Music Services with the aim of “Helping Musicians Help Themselves” by providing support services, consulting & resources to musicians.
JAMS Canada was not able to officially launch in April 2020 as planned due to the pandemic but in the meantime, we have provided resources, links & helpful music/business tips to musicians who are serious about their music career.

About The Founder
Jeanette Arsenault has been active in the Quinte area music scene for over 30 years as a singer-songwriter, recording & performing artist, producer & organizer. She has independently released 8 albums and has a new double children’s album yet to be released.
She has performed nationally including being the VIA Rail Artist on Board and internationally including performing her original music for the Canadian Olympic Team athletes in Salt Lake City (2002), in Athens, Greece (2004) as well as for an International Women’s Congress in Helsinki Finland (2011).
Her patriotic song, “This Is My Canada/Mon cher Canada” , has surpassed 430,000 YouTube views to date.
